
Accounting Manager
- Amsterdam, Noord-Holland
- Vast
- Voltijds
- You'll perform the all-round bookkeeping of all IQ EQ NL administrations
- You'll actively collaborate with the offshore team in Mauritius to align goals, share knowledge, and drive successful project outcomes
- You'll lead and actively manage process control and process monitoring
- You'll prepare payments, monitoring progress and cash flow prognosis
- You'll monitor sub ledgers (debtors and creditors)
- You'll contribute during monthly closing and the reporting within an International Group environment
- You'll drive for process optimization (automation of core processes)
- You'll support with the financial audits and provide recommendations for procedural improvements
- You'll ensure compliance with reporting requirements and Dutch GAAP (willing to learn IFRS).
- You'll be responsible for VAT and Corporate taxes filing
